The late season starts Oct-1 and ends Nov-1. Our subsistance season starts Aug-1 this wednesday that gives a total of 90 days to get a moose. Still I can get only one moose. If I get a bull in the regular season then the cow tag is void. As a houshold we can get more than one moose if other members have a valid hunting license. We can also get 2 caribou, 5 black bear, and 1 girzzly per license holder per year. Those are over the counter options not to mention drawings. The late season cow was a drawing.
